Just as in an ordinary QPSK modulator, the output of a π/4-shifted DQPSK modulator may be expressed in terms of its in–phase and quadrature components as follows; s(t) = s1(t) cos(2πfct) – sQ(t) sin (2πfct) formulate the in-phase component s1(t) and quadrature component sQ(t) of the π/4-shifted DQPSK signal. Hence, outline a scheme for the generation of π/4-shifted DQPSK signals.
